I too have had this problem in Feisty and Gusty Ubuntu. I have a Toshiba M100 Laptop. I posted this problem several months ago on the Ubuntu forums but no one has replied to it. You'll notice the acpi -V giving a message saying the battery is discharging and the AC is online. This bug is very annoying...
Here are the specs of my system: *Note: These results are for Feisty, I get the same results in Gusty except for the uname -a of course.
